Background

The Commission published a Rule Proposal Report, accompanying Draft Rule and a Section 95 notice on 16 February 2006. This commenced the first round consultation of the Rule making process for the proposed Rule. The Draft Rule is named the National Electricity Amendment (Economic Regulation of Transmission Services) Rule 2006.

A public hearing in relation to the above Rule Proposal was held on 8 March 2006. Handouts, presentations and a transcript of the public hearing are available below.

Submissions in relation to this Rule Proposal were due by 20 March 2006.

Due to the number and volume of submissions received in the consultation period, and the complexity of the issues they have raised, the Commission has deemed it necessary to delay the publication of the draft determination. This enabled the Commission to undertake a thorough analysis of the issues raised in the submissions. The delay also allowed the Commission to analyse the draft Rules with a view to simplifying them, if possible, in response to industry comments. The Commission initially issued a notice under section 107 of the NEL on 11 May 2006, extending the release of the draft determination and draft Rule until 29 June 2006. In order to complete the last stage of its analysis and processes, the Commission decided that it was necessary to issue a further section 107 notice, extending the release of the draft determination and draft Rule until 27 July 2006.

The Commission issued a draft Rule determination and its second draft National Electricity Amendment (Economic Regulation of Transmission Services) Rule 2006 on 26 July 2006 under section 99 of the NEL. The notice commencing second round consultation was published on 27 July 2006. This Draft Rule relates to transmission revenues.

Submissions were due by 11 September 2006, and any requests for a hearing closed on 3 August 2006.

On 5 October 2006, the Commission published a notice under section 107 advising that period of time for the making of the final Rule determination on this proposal had been extended to 26 October 2006. The Commission considered that certain key issues raised in submissions were sufficiently complex that it was in the public interest to extend the time period for the making of the final determination to properly examine these issues.

On 12 October 2006 the Commission invited further submissions and comments from interested parties in relation to matters regarding the forecast of capital and operating expenditure. The Commission also provided a copy of legal advice to the Department of Industry, Tourism and Resources, from the Australian Government Solicitor on questions relevant to the expenditure forecast matter. View more information of the legal advice. Submissions on this supplementary round of consultation closed on 20 October 2006.

On 26 October 2006, the Commission published a notice under section 107 advising that the period of time for the making of the final Rule determination on this proposal had been extended to 16 November 2006. The Commission considered that this extension is in the public interest as it allowed for a detailed examination of the issues raised in submissions in response to the expenditure forecast issue.

The Commission issued on 16 November 2006 a notice under sections 102 and 103 of the National Electricity Law of the making of the National Electricity Amendment (Economic Regulation of Transmission Services) Rule 2006 and the corresponding final Rule determination. The Rule determination affirms the Commission’s draft Rule determination with some minor modifications and enhancements in response to submissions received in relation to the Draft Rule and Determination. The Rule commenced operation on 16 November 2006.
